Laughing Under the Clouds Gaiden is Now Listed with 9 20-Minute Additions

Posted in: Anime News

According to a tweet by WTK, Laughing Under the Clouds Gaiden has now been listed with 9 20-minute additions for Shochiku Films’ English information page. This event strongly contradicts the official webpage of Laughing Under the Clouds Gaiden which is still listing the anime series in three parts. Nonetheless, the Shochiku Films’ English information page is a validated source and has provided fans with an unusual update.

To clarify, this theatrical anime project was initially announced as a film. Shortly after, however, the film staff clarified that this series was actually a film trilogy. The first theatrical film, titled Donten ni Warau Gaiden: Ketsubetsu, Yamainu no Chikai (Laughing Under the Clouds Gaiden – Parting, The Oath of the Yamainu), will debut in Japan on December 2nd.

Furthermore, the Laughing Under the Clouds Gaiden films actually have a very impressive staff. Tetsuya Wakano (composition director), Kii Tanaka (character designer and chief animation director), Hitomi Ezoe (assistant director), and Yutaka Yamada (composer), are noteworthy professionals who have collectively worked on popular anime series such as: My Hero Academia, Tokyo Ghoul, Konosuba, and JoJo’s Bizarre Adventure

With the exception of Toru Ohkawa and Fumiko Orikasa who voice Taiko Kumo and Koyuki Kumo respectively, all of the films’ cast will be returning from the anime series.
